In today’s fast-paced digital landscape, mobile applications have become indispensable tools for communication, commerce, and entertainment. With millions of apps available, providing a superior user experience is crucial to stand out in a saturated market. Understanding how to enhance user satisfaction through thoughtful design and functionality is essential for both new and established applications.
User experience (UX) encompasses various aspects of app design, from navigation to aesthetics. To ensure an app is not just another download but a user favorite, developers must adopt specific strategies aimed at improving usability, engagement, and overall satisfaction.
Prioritize Intuitive Navigation
Navigation is fundamental to user experience. Users should find it easy to move through the app without confusion. According to a study by the Nielsen Norman Group, 94% of first impressions relate to web design, which extends to mobile applications. A clear, simple menu structure can significantly improve user retention. For instance, the popular app Airbnb uses a straightforward navigation system that allows users to book accommodations quickly and efficiently.
Optimize Load Times
Speed is of the essence. Studies reveal that 53% of mobile users abandon a site if it takes more than three seconds to load. This principle equally applies to mobile applications. Optimizing images, reducing the size of app assets, and utilizing efficient coding practices can drastically enhance load times. For example, Facebook has achieved a streamlined app experience that loads quickly even on slower networks, leading to higher user engagement.
Incorporate User Feedback
Listening to users can be invaluable. Regularly gathering feedback through surveys, app store reviews, and usability tests allows developers to understand user pain points. Apps like Duolingo effectively use gamification elements and take user suggestions to refine their learning platform continually. This iterative process not only improves the app based on real user needs but also fosters a community that feels valued.
Embrace Personalization
Personalized experiences can significantly enhance user satisfaction. By analyzing user data and behavior, apps can tailor content and recommendations to individual preferences. For instance, Spotify uses algorithms to curate playlists based on listening habits, creating a highly personalized experience that keeps users coming back. This approach not only enriches engagement but also enhances user loyalty.
Ensure Accessibility
Making apps accessible to all users, including those with disabilities, is a legal and ethical responsibility. According to the World Health Organization, over 1 billion people live with disabilities. Simple adjustments, such as providing text alternatives for images and ensuring compatibility with screen readers, can make a significant difference. Notable brands like Microsoft have set examples by incorporating inclusive design principles into their applications.
Focus on Aesthetics
Visual appeal plays a crucial role in user retention. Research indicates that aesthetically pleasing designs can improve usability and create positive emotional responses. Platforms like Instagram showcase a clean, minimalist design that emphasizes content over clutter, which has contributed to its immense popularity. A well-thought-out color scheme and typography can significantly influence user perceptions and interactions.
Conduct Regular Testing and Updates
Continuous improvement is key to maintaining a positive user experience. Regularly testing the app for bugs and performance issues, as well as keeping up with technological advancements, ensures that the app remains competitive. Companies like Apple release iterative updates to their apps, enhancing features based on user feedback and technological trends, thereby sustaining user interest.